Webb10 okt. 2024 · By using (eq-1) Slump flow (SF) can be determined, the (SF) is the average flow diameter. SF = (d1+d2)/2 (eq-1) Precision and Bias: According to (Table-1) the result of two tests for similar concrete specimen can be compared with standards. Slump Flow & T50cm Test The slump flow test is done to assess the horizontal flow of concrete in the absence of obstructions. It is the most commonly used test and gives a good assessment of filling ability.
